As The CORE Institute continues to grow we are looking for Pool Anesthesia Technicians/ORAs for the OR.

Please see below for the functions and requirements for this opportunity with The CORE Institute Specialty Hospital.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Performs room turnover between cases in an efficient manner following Universal Blood and Body Fluid (UBBF) precautions and utilizing Personal Protective Eyewear (PPE).
  • Performs terminal cleaning of OR suites following a predetermined schedule on a rotational basis using PPE and following UBBF Guidelines.
  • Maintains the cleanliness orderliness and appearance of substerile rooms and scrub sink areas.
  • Monitors the surgery schedule and watches par levels in supply and patient care areas.
  • Communicates to Materials Management/Buyer regarding the need for additional supplies and assist in the restocking of those areas.
  • Practices safe working methods and universal precautions utilizes PPE to avoid injury to self and others.
  • Is familiar with precautions and handles hazardous material in such a way to protect self and coworkers.
  • Is familiar with the principles of Aseptic Technique and maintains a safe distance from the sterile field when performing job functions in the OR environment.
  • Dons appropriate surgical attire within the semirestricted and restricted areas of the OR which includes surgical scrubs hair covering and masks where indicated.
  • Understanding of traffic patterns is displayed.
  • Promotes cost containment by utilizing equipment and supplies in a costeffective manner.
  • Assists in the safe transfer and transport of patients using proper body mechanics.
  • Assist with patient positioning under the direction of an RN or Physician.
  • Maintains patient privacy and confidentiality.
  • Provides anesthesiologist support as a physician extender and part of the patient care team.
  • Is familiar with anesthesia machines and is responsible for maintaining proper working order of the machines.
  • Performs any other duties assigned.
  • The job holder must demonstrate current competencies for the job position.

EDUCATION:

  • High school diploma/GED or equivalent is required.

EXPERIENCE:

  • One year of EVS experience required.
  • Healthcare industry experience is preferred.

KNOWLEDGE:

  • Knowledge of floor cleaning equipment is helpful.

SKILLS:

  • Good organizational skills.
  • Pleasant disposition.
  • Professional demeanor in patient communications.

ABILITIES:

  • Ability to follow product use instructions.

ENVIRONMENTAL/WORKING CONDITIONS:

  • Standing and walking for long periods of time exposed to a variety of environmental elements and cleaning product odors.

PHYSICAL/MENTAL DEMANDS:

  • Work requires standing and walking for extended periods of time. Requires lifting pushing and pulling of approximately 50 lbs.
